On-Campus Events

While we encourage you to visit the Stanford GSB and get to know our program better, a campus visit is neither required nor expected.

Out of fairness to all applicants, we do not give preferential treatment in the admission process to those who have visited the GSB.

On-Campus Information Sessions

During the 75-minute program, an MBA Admissions Office representative provides a detailed overview of the MBA Program's distinctive features and our admission process.

At the presentation, you can ask questions of the MBA Admissions Office representative.

During the academic year, students may also be in attendance at these presentations to share their experiences and answer your questions.

Class Visit Program

Due to space constraints, we ask that you participate in the Class Visit Program only if you are seriously considering applying to the Stanford MBA Program.

If you are primarily interested in general information about the Stanford MBA Program, we first recommend our On-Campus Information Sessions.

Please note that class visit spaces fill quickly and well in advance.

  • An Admission Coordinator will meet you 15 minutes before the start of the class, escort you to the classroom and answer any questions that you may have about the GSB academic experience.
  • When reserving your class visit, we recommend that you make reservations a few weeks in advance.
  • Due to classroom space constraints, we cannot accommodate individual requests for specific classes.
  • Due to high demand, we can offer you only one class visit per quarter.
  • Each class is scheduled to run for one hour and forty-five minutes in duration.
  • You are required to stay for the full duration of the class.
  • We ask that you refrain from participating in class and attend only as a silent observer.

Knight Management Center Tours

We offer tours of the Stanford GSB's Knight Management Center when classes are in session.

  • Tours are offered on most Mondays and Fridays at 3:15 PM. Lasting about 45 minutes, tours are led by current MBA students and are a great way to learn more about Knight.

Stanford University Campus Tours

Campus tours are led by Stanford undergraduate students familiar with the University's history and student life. These tours are intended for visitors from all of the University's academic departments.
